Product | FEP Flexible Pellets |
Volume Resistivity | 10^16 Ω·cm |
Chemical Resistance | Excellent |
UV Resistance | Good |
Melting Point | 270°C |
Tensile Strength | 25 MPa |
Dielectric Constant | 2.1 |
Flame Retardancy | UL 94 V-0 |
Applications | Wire And Cable Insulation, Tubing, Film, Coatings, And Other High-performance Applications |
Color | Transparent |
Thermal Conductivity | 0.24 W/m·K |
Applications:
TFL201: Heat resistant stress cracking extruded plastics, Mainly used for wire insulation layer, thin wall pipe.
TFL200: High molecular weight and low melt index resin, heat resistant stress cracking molding plastics, used for stress cracking resistance and processing speed requirements are not high or medium processing speed, mainly used for heat shrink pipe, pump, valve, pipeline and other lining, wire insulation layer
TFL202/203/204/208: General purpose resin for extrusion processing, mainly used in wire insulation, pipe, film and some areas with special requirements for bending properties, such as automotive cables,

A: FEP (Fluorinated Ethylene Propylene) pellets are a type of thermoplastic made from a mixture of hexafluoropropylene and tetrafluoroethylene.
Q: What is the melting point of FEP pellets?A: The melting point of FEP pellets is around 260°C (500°F).
Q: Can FEP pellets be used for 3D printing?A: Yes, FEP pellets can be used for 3D printing, particularly in the production of parts with good chemical resistance and low friction.
Q: What are some applications of FEP pellets?A: FEP pellets are commonly used in the production of wire insulation, tubing, and films due to their excellent electrical, thermal, and chemical properties. They are also used in the aerospace and automotive industries for their low friction characteristics.
Q: Is FEP a safe material?A: Yes, FEP is considered a safe material for use in food and medical applications. It is non-toxic, non-flammable, and resistant to chemical corrosion.
